The second floor balcony of the Pinocchio Village Haus is probably the most under-rated and best place to eat a meal, IMO. It looks out over all of Fantasyland and the castle and isn't very busy, even on crazy crowded days. For some reason, eating up here is one of the most magical moments in our trips. Just being able to hear the music and peoplewatch is amazing, and I'm surprised that this isn't more popular of a spot!

We love the Streetmosphere skits at the Studios - we always try to build in time to hang around and catch as many as possible. I'm always amazed how many people just walk on by without stopping to watch. They are so funny!

Definitely one of my favorites.... I still very much love the "Old Hollywood" theme of Sunset Blvd and really love having these performers on the street. Caught them last time I was there, a really nice mild day in December 2015, had just wandered out of the Starbucks, had a seat to watch.
